Team Nutrition Bulk Meal Service Resource

Under nationwide waivers, state agencies may allow SFAs to provide more than one day’s worth of meals to eligible children via a single meal pick-up (by the child or the child’s parent or guardian) or delivery. Team Nutrition recently came out with this publication to help SFAs provide bulk meal service.

USDA Extends SFSP/SSO Waivers through SY 2020-21

USDA announced that school meal programs will have the necessary waivers to offer school meals to all children at no charge through the end of the school year. The waivers also permit schools to continue allowing parents to collect multiple days worth of grab-and-go meals at curbside pick-up locations.

Farm-to-School: Bringing Produce-Power to the Table

The school nutrition team at Bowling Green ISD, Kentucky, has made great strides in building partnerships with local farmers to bring locally-grown produce into the schools. This in turn provides access to fresh and local foods to students who may not otherwise have the opportunity to try such a wide range of fruits and vegetables.
